Yu no Koya Onsen Yumotokan, an onsen in Minakami, Gunma, offers a soak in thermal sulfurous water at 46°C, alongside an outdoor bath (rotenburo) and a sauna.
Insider tip — 'Yu no Koya' (hot spring hut) at Yumotokan in Minakami — one of the great onsen towns of the Japanese Alps, where the Tone river begins its descent to Tokyo Bay. The volcanic Shirane Mountains above supply consistently sulfurous waters. Minakami is also Japan's rafting capital and the start of the Tone river's famous whitewater.
